Add support for unsupported UVM ioctls used by cuda-tests/run_smoke.sh.

Specifically, these are UVM_UNSET_PREFERRED_LOCATION, UVM_UNSET_ACCESSED_BY,
and UVM_MIGRATE ioctls.
